Stockton is a 3 minute ferry ride from Newcastle which has a vibrant restaurant, cafe and wine bar scene taking advantage of our beautiful working harbour. Newcastle is the only city in the world to have 5 local beaches. Stockton has a beach, great fishing spots,a foreshore walking and cycling track and a casual friendly vibe. For serious cyclists there are many cycling opportunities including the very popular Fernleigh Track. There are numerous golf courses within driving distance including the Newcastle course ranked no 3 in NSW.
Enjoy the walking paths around the headlands in Newcastle. See whales in season and dolphins all the time in nearby Port Stephens - 40 mins away. Sample local wines and wonderful food in the Hunter Valley wine area- 60 mins away. The airport is 20 mins away. Planes fly to Brisbane, Gold Coast and Melbourne. Trains to Sydney hourly. Stockton is a friendly beach side suburb on a peninsula ideal for swimming, surfing, cycling and fishing. Newcastle is just a ferry ride away with all the amenities of a city but without the hassles of parking. The climate is great all year round with Spring and Autumn being my favourites. The beaches in Newcastle are stunning and only a short walk from the ferry terminal. Nearby are the Stockton sand dunes where enthusiasts use 4 wheel drives or quad bikes to explore the beach side and sand hills. Nelson Bay is less than an hour away and is accessible by bus as well as car. It is famous for its dolphins and whale watching in season. The Hunter Valley is an hours drive away and features numerous wineries and quality restaurants and is sometimes referred to as Sydney's playground. It is a must for any visitor to the region. Sydney can be accessed by car and by train. The train journey is less than 3 hours but gives visitors quick access to the many sites that Sydney is famous for.
